Bghelsinki.org: The Status Quo in the Bulgarian Judiciary - Crisis or а Fabricated Conflict?

Wednesday 27.Jul.2011

Club "Objective" asked the following questions: Is there a crisis in the management model of the judiciary and which is the fundamental problem? Could the Supreme Judicial Council be a subject to reform? How could the politicization of its members' election be avoided? Is it appropriate for prosecutors to make career decisions about judges? Are amendments in the Constitution and the legislation needed?

The answers were given by: Galina Toneva - Deputy Prosecutor General, Bilyana Gyaurova - Wegertseder from the Bulgarian Institute for Legal Initiatives, Vesislava Ivanova - judge from the SCC, member of the Bulgarian Judges Association, Mihail Mikov - member of the parliamentary Legal Commission.
